| no partners | | I hiked up from road AZ 88. It is about 3 miles from this trailhead. If one has a true 4 wheel drive with very high clearance it is possible to drive the first 3 miles. However, after hiking in this road, I found a man whose 4 wheel drive had given up. This was a fairly remote area to be driving alone. Be careful out there folks!
I then started up Peter's Tail for my first time. I have visited here before but didn't go down this trail. Today I hike up about 0.6 miles. The trail is sometime in the creek and sometime next to the creek. Watch very carefully for cairns. The trail was recently clean from over growth. The Cat's Claw brush was pleasantly cut back in many sections.
I explored as I intend to through hike one day from here to Whiskey Creek or to First Water. |
